I have run into two bugs on PPC64 on 2.6.32 kernel.
Version:
lt-lstopo 1.0.1
BUG #1: No Socket information in lstopo output:
./lstopo
Machine (3654MB) + L2 #0 (4096KB)
L1 #0 (64KB) + Core #0
PU #0 (phys=0)
PU #1 (phys=1)
L1 #1 (64KB) + Core #1
PU #2 (phys=2)
PU #3 (phys=3)
Fixed in the latest version (tried hwloc-1.1a1r2301.tar.gz)
lt-lstopo 1.1a1
./lstopo
Machine (3654MB) + Socket #0 + L2 #0 (4096KB)
L1 #0 (64KB) + Core #0
PU #0 (phys=0)
PU #1 (phys=1)
L1 #1 (64KB) + Core #1
PU #2 (phys=2)
PU #3 (phys=3)
I have attached /proc/cpuinfo ("bug_1-ppc64-cpuinfo")
